The concept of "Biodiversity Hotspots" was introduced by Norman Myers in 1988 to identify regions of high biodiversity priority. Conservation International later formalized the specific scientific criteria for recognizing these areas.
Analysis of Criteria:
- 1. Species Richness (Correct): Hotspots are characterized by exceptional concentrations of species. While the strict definition focuses on vascular plants, high species richness is a fundamental attribute of these regions.
- 3. Endemism (Correct): This is a primary criterion. To qualify as a hotspot, a region must contain at least 1,500 species of vascular plants as endemics (species found nowhere else on Earth).
- 5. Threat Perception (Correct): This refers to the degree of habitat loss. A region must have lost at least 70% of its primary vegetation to be classified as a hotspot.
- 2. Vegetation Density (Incorrect): Density does not equate to diversity. A monoculture plantation can be dense but lacks biodiversity.
- 4. Ethno-botanical Importance (Incorrect): While culturally significant, this is not a scientific criterion used by Conservation International for designating global biodiversity hotspots.
- 6. Adaptation to Warm and Humid Conditions (Incorrect): Hotspots are not restricted to warm and humid climates. They exist in various biomes, including the Mediterranean Basin and temperate regions.
Key Takeaway:
A Biodiversity Hotspot must meet two strict criteria: it must possess at least 1,500 endemic vascular plant species and must have lost at least 70% of its original habitat.
